Re: Fundraising Ideas

We make a lot of money during the hot summer months with Ice Cream sales. Usually the first one will bring in $200 the next few $100 and as we approach the 5th we make about $75 overall we have done this for 2 years and made around $500 just by scooping ice cream. Although, the ice cream has been donated by our mentor so you can subtract about $100 if your paying for it upfront.

We are going to try Hot chocolate sales this year during December. The trick is fliers so people remember to bring money and setting up as soon as possible after school.

If your looking for something large scale try movie night! If your school has a nice projector in the Theater It will be cool and sell some snacks. We plan on running one soon where we invite the entire school district to watch Spare Parts. We are going to charge $2 per Kid under 11 from ages 11 - 18 its going to be free and for adults its going to be $5. Most of the money is going to be from selling snacks.
